A solar heater expansion tank is a specially designed pressure vessel that manages the increase in fluid volume caused by thermal expansion in solar water heating systems. These tanks are usually found in closed-loop systems, where the heated fluid doesn't mix with potable water. . Solar thermal energy (STE) is a form of energy and a technology for harnessing solar energy to generate thermal energy for use in industry, and in the residential and commercial sectors. Solar thermal collectors are classified by the United States Energy Information Administration as low-, medium-. .
